Seeking Young Actors for 'The Basil Biggs Project' in Philadelphia
About This Casting
Project Overview
Seeking professional kids and teens for the concert reading of "The Basil Biggs Project," which explores the life of a farmer and veterinarian involved in post-Civil War Gettysburg.

7CALVIN BIGGS
Mixed race (must be light-skinned AA). Basil’s oldest and least favored son. Charming, handsome, funny, yet complex. He attracts trouble. Classical training or equivalent experience. *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
YOUNG CALVIN BIGGS
Mixed race (must be light skinned AA). Speaking role. *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
HANNAH BIGGS
Mixed race (must be light-skinned AA). Basil’s daughter. Light-skinned enough to “pass”. Clear-eyed, curious, solid, mature, charismatic. On the cusp of becoming a 19th-century “new woman”, but in the course of the play, doesn’t quite make it ( but would if the play ended a decade after it does). Classical training or equivalent. *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
CECELIA BIGGS
Cecelia, plus other roles. Mixed race (must be light-skinned AA). Basil’s daughter. Light-skinned, less interested in political matters than her sister Hannah. Charming, could be mistaken as shallow. Classical training or equivalent. *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
WILLIAM BIGGS
Must look no older than 10 years old. Mixed race (must be light-skinned AA). Basil’s youngest son, and his favorite. Old for his years. Speaking role. *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
TIBBY
It is a non-speaking role, and she plays 3 small roles (Tibby, Amy, MaryElla). *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
TAP, FIDDLE, HARMONICA
Boys with any of the following skill sets: tap dancers, fiddle player, harmonica players. *If School Aged: Date commitments for June (aside from show dates) to be determined.*
